Posted by: deshbhaktanepali March 24, 2009
Taking a TV from USA to Nepal
Login in to Rate this Post:     0       ?        
hahahah...don't you know we Nepali love to give our free opinions...we don't answer the asked question we just give our unsolicitated suggestions....
Read Full Discussion Thread for this article